What is Genesee?

Genesee
ManufacturingBuilding MaterialsAutomotive Parts

For over five decades, Genesee has established itself as a cornerstone of the precision metal products industry. The company specializes in a comprehensive suite of services, including custom metal stamping, advanced metal fabrication, and sophisticated engineering and tooling solutions. Its market position is defined by its versatility, serving a broad spectrum of sectors ranging from automotive and heavy truck manufacturing to the rapidly evolving energy and solar markets. By maintaining a focus on reliability and technical precision, Genesee has successfully integrated itself into the critical infrastructure of its clients, providing essential components that drive industrial performance and innovation.
